Olive green kitchens have emerged as the sophisticated alternative to sage, bringing earthy warmth and timeless elegance to modern homes. This versatile shade bridges the gap between bold statement colors and calming neutrals, offering homeowners the perfect balance of drama and tranquility. From deep forest tones to lighter botanical hues, olive green cabinets create stunning focal points that work seamlessly across various design styles. Whether you're drawn to farmhouse charm, contemporary sleekness, or traditional elegance, olive green provides the foundation for creating kitchens that feel both fresh and enduring. The color's natural undertones complement wood finishes, metallic accents, and stone surfaces, making it surprisingly adaptable for any space. These 24 olive green kitchen designs showcase the remarkable versatility of this trending color, demonstrating how different approaches to cabinetry, countertops, hardware, and styling can transform your culinary space into a design masterpiece that reflects your personal style.
1. Olive Green Farmhouse Kitchen with Shaker Cabinets

Transform your space with classic shaker-style olive green cabinets that embody timeless farmhouse charm. Does your kitchen need that perfect blend of rustic and refined? This design features white subway tile backsplashes and butcher block countertops that create beautiful contrast against the earthy green cabinetry. Open shelving displays vintage dishware while brass hardware adds warmth and authenticity. The combination of natural wood elements and soft green tones creates an inviting atmosphere that makes your kitchen the heart of your home.
2. Modern Minimalist Olive Green Kitchen Design

Embrace clean lines and sleek sophistication with flat-panel olive green cabinets in a minimalist setting. White quartz countertops provide crisp contrast while maintaining the uncluttered aesthetic that defines modern design. Stainless steel appliances and subtle lighting create a gallery-like atmosphere where the olive green becomes the star. This approach proves that bold color choices can work beautifully within minimalist principles, creating spaces that feel both dramatic and serene.
3. Olive Green Kitchen Island with White Perimeter Cabinets

Why choose between bold and neutral when you can have both? This two-tone approach features an striking olive green island surrounded by crisp white perimeter cabinets. The design creates visual interest while maintaining balance throughout the space. White marble countertops unify the different cabinet colors, while brass hardware adds warmth to both the green and white elements. This configuration allows you to experiment with color without overwhelming your kitchen space.

16. Olive Green Kitchen with Glass-Front Upper Cabinets

Display beautiful dishware with olive green lower cabinets and glass-front upper cabinets that create visual lightness. This design approach prevents upper cabinets from feeling heavy while showcasing your favorite pieces. The transparency of glass cabinets allows natural light to flow throughout the space while the olive green provides grounding color below. This combination works particularly well in kitchens with limited natural light.

20. Olive Green Kitchen with Mixed Metal Hardware

Create sophisticated complexity with olive green cabinets featuring carefully mixed metal hardware and fixtures throughout the space. Can different metal finishes work together harmoniously? This approach combines brass, stainless steel, and black metals to create visual interest while maintaining cohesive style. The key lies in balancing warm and cool tones while ensuring each metal serves a specific design purpose throughout your kitchen.
